Thermal Mass Properties

One of the key advantages of tile roofing lies in its thermal mass properties. Thermal mass refers to a material’s ability to absorb, store, and release heat, and it plays a crucial role in regulating a building’s temperature.

Thermal Capacity

Tile roofing materials, such as clay or concrete, have a high thermal capacity, meaning they can store a significant amount of heat energy. This thermal capacity allows tile roofs to absorb heat during the day and slowly release it at night, helping to moderate indoor temperatures and reducing the need for active heating and cooling.

Heat Absorption

The high thermal absorptivity of tile roofing materials means they can effectively capture solar energy, converting it into thermal energy. This heat absorption helps offset the energy required for heating during colder months, contributing to overall energy efficiency.

Heat Retention

Tile’s thermal inertia – its resistance to temperature changes – allows it to retain heat for extended periods. This heat retention helps maintain a more stable indoor temperature, reducing the fluctuations that can occur with less thermally massive roofing materials.

Insulation Techniques

To further enhance the energy-saving capabilities of tile roofing, innovative insulation techniques have been developed.

Layered Insulation

Incorporating multiple layers of insulation, such as rigid insulation panels or reflective insulation, in the roof assembly can significantly improve the overall thermal performance of the system. This layered approach helps minimize heat transfer, keeping the interior spaces more comfortable year-round.

Reflective Coatings

Applying specialized reflective coatings or paints to the tile surface can enhance the roof’s ability to reflect solar radiation, reducing the amount of heat absorbed and thus lowering cooling loads during hot summers.

Ventilated Roof Assemblies

Constructing a ventilated roof assembly, where air can circulate between the tile and the underlying roof deck, can further optimize thermal efficiency. This ventilation helps dissipate heat buildup, preventing it from entering the building’s interior.

Innovative Tile Designs

Tile manufacturers have responded to the growing demand for energy-efficient roofing solutions by developing specialized tile designs that push the boundaries of thermal performance.

Specialized Tile Profiles

New tile profiles and shapes have been engineered to enhance airflow, improve insulation properties, and maximize solar reflectance. For example, some tiles feature integrated air channels or reflective coatings to optimize thermal regulation.

Thermal Performance

Advancements in tile material composition, such as the incorporation of phase change materials or vacuum insulation, have resulted in tiles with superior thermal resistance (R-value) and thermal mass characteristics. These innovative tiles can better regulate indoor temperatures and reduce energy consumption.

Aesthetic Considerations

While prioritizing thermal efficiency, tile manufacturers have also remained attentive to the aesthetic appeal of their products. Expanded color palettes, textured surfaces, and custom tile shapes allow homeowners and designers to achieve visually striking roof designs that complement the architectural style of the building.

Sustainable Tile Solutions

As the construction industry continues to prioritize sustainability, tile roofing has emerged as a leading solution, offering a range of eco-friendly features.

Eco-Friendly Materials

Many tile manufacturers are now producing their products using recycled materials or renewable resources, such as clay, shale, or even agricultural waste. This shift towards more sustainable raw materials enhances the environmental credentials of tile roofing.

Recyclability

At the end of their long service life, tile roofing materials can often be recycled and repurposed, minimizing waste and contributing to the circular economy. This recyclability aligns with the industry’s growing emphasis on cradle-to-cradle design principles.

Longevity and Durability

The exceptional durability and longevity of tile roofing systems further bolster their sustainability credentials. Tile roofs can often last for decades, if not centuries, reducing the need for frequent replacements and the associated environmental impact.
